Why is even the side of an island facing away from the source earthquake not safe from a tsunami?

The most common reason for Tsunami is an earthquake and it is not safe on either side of the island.

Step-by-step explanation:

  • Tsunami occurs as a series of waves in water and it is caused by the displacement of water from an ocean.
  • They are unlike normal tides which are caused due to the gravitational pull of moon and sun.
  • The waves of Tsunami are curvy and when they move towards the shore, the wave on one side of the island can merge with the wave on the other side.
  • This creates a bigger wave that could reach the side of the island that is away from the source of the earthquake.
  • Thus, the other side is not safe as well as in case of earthquakes.
